Scottish Procurement Alliance Housing Framework

Hadden Group have been appointed to the multi-million-pound Scottish Procurement Alliance (SPA) H1 Framework for new build housing & residential accommodation delivery following a rigorous procurement exercise.

The framework has been developed to assist the Scottish Government’s target to deliver 50,000 new homes by 2021 and enables any publicly funded body in Scotland to appoint framework contractors directly or through mini-competition across a range of contract options.

The framework offers three project sizes in multiple regions across Scotland comprising:

·         Projects of up to 15 Units

·         Projects of between 16 and 49 Units

·         Projects of 50 Units

Scottish Procurement Alliance Schools & Community Buildings Framework

Following a competitive tender process, the Scottish Procurement Alliance has awarded Hadden Group a place on its £800 million schools and community buildings framework.

The four-year framework is split into 4 regions as well as value bands of up to £2m and £2m to £4m and covers the period 2017 to 2021.

Offering new build and refurbishment works, the framework covers solutions for any type of school or community building (excluding residential) Scotland-wide.

Fully OJEU compliant, this framework offers the provision of new build projects, extensions, refurbishment and associated works with a design service for school and community buildings projects. Works on the following buildings can be procured through this framework:

·         Education Buildings

·         Healthcare Buildings

·         Emergency Services Buildings

·         Community Buildings

Scottish Procurement Alliance Offsite NH2 Framework

This free to use, fully OJEU compliant framework agreement is for the delivery of the
following types of buildings:

> Housing
> Apartments
> Multi-Occupancy Buildings
> Care Homes
> Sheltered Accommodation
> Student Accommodation
> Schools
> Community Buildings


The NH2 Offsite Construction of New Homes framework provides local authorities, housing
associations and other social landlords with easy access to off-site manufactured volumetric, panelise, high rise and turnkey building systems for the use in new home build projects.


This framework agreement has been established in strict compliance with UK public sector
procurement rules for use by public sector bodies in the UK as detailed in the SPA buyer profile (www.scottishprocurement.scot/24) and as specified in the Contract Notice: -- 2018/OJS 164-373740.

The hub programme is based on a partnership between the public and private sectors to deliver new community facilities and provides the public sector with a mechanism to deliver and manage buildings more effectively, with continuous improvement leading to better value. Collectively, across Scotland the HUB programme is developing and delivering a diverse pipeline of best-value, award-winning community infrastructure, currently valued at more than £2bn which is anticipated to grow to over £3bn in the coming years.

Scotland Excel New Build Residential Framework

This framework has been built in collaboration with 11 funding councils to support the Affordable Housing Supply Programme introduced by the Scottish Government to address the issue of the shortfall in affordable homes and the inequality of living in Scottish society.

The key objective of this framework allows councils, housing associations and other associate members to procure a range of residential properties, including all enabling and ancillary works and services, from contractors at the best value. The framework focuses on the delivery of affordable houses, bungalows and flats but can also be used for other residential properties, such as sheltered housing, student accommodation and mixed tenure properties.

The lots available are as follows: 

Lot 1 – Developments of 1-15 units (Build)

Lot 2 – Developments of 1-15 units (Design & Build)
Lot 3 – Developments of 16-25 units
Lot 4 – Developments of 26-40 units
Lot 5 – Developments of 41 units and over

Scottish Procurement Alliance Public Building and Infrastructure Framework (PB3)

Hadden Group has welcomed its appointment to the Scottish Procurement Alliance’s Public Building and Infrastructure Framework (PB3).

The framework, which will run for the next four years until 30 September 2025, allows local authorities, social landlords/housing associations and other public sector bodies across Scotland to source contractors for works relating to the construction and refurbishment of educational, healthcare, emergency service and community buildings.

The framework can also be used for residential properties within mixed-use developments, student accommodation, conversion of commercial building for residential use, and can include associated infrastructure works.

Scottish Procurement Alliance director, Clive Feeney, said, “Our Public Buildings and Infrastructure framework has been built with the Scottish public sector’s needs at the forefront. It offers a broader range of works, more flexibility for mixed-use projects, and expanded value bands to provide more options for procuring projects. A significant new addition is the ability to procure standalone infrastructure projects, such as bridges, retaining walls, drainage and new roadways.

“The new framework has been divided into five Scottish regions, with a range of regional and national contractors appointed, giving local authorities the chance to use local contractors where appropriate. We have also made changes to the pricing schedule to give partners more cost certainty at the start of the procurement process.”

The framework will run from 27 October 2021 until 30 September 2025, however individual call-off projects can be completed beyond the four-year duration as long as the contract is in place prior to the framework expiry date.
